Delayed heart block is an important complication after TAVI, and can lead to syncope and sudden cardiac death in a discharged and vulnerable population. Read our recently published systematic review here 👇 https://t.co/gC5pX7UEnA
@Ravinay
cjcopen.ca
High-grade atrioventricular block (HGAVB) is common after transcatheter aortic valve implantation (TAVI), often necessitating permanent pacemaker (PPM) implantation. Delayed HGAVB has varying...

Subclinical #CAD is exactly what we need to be detecting. Without it these patients considered low risk by traditional population based algorithms miss the window for effective treatment to prevent the shared catastrophic endpoint of heart attack or death @OzCvA
Another important study highlighting the significant intermediate-term risk of subclinical CAD (prevalence 46%) on #yesCCT in low-risk asymptomatic patients 👇 ⭐️ Extent of disease & stenosis BOTH matter ⭐️ Great editorial by David Newby & team: https://t.co/lnz24L2lSH
